John "JR" Robinson: The most recorded drummer in history

On this Tertulia, we talk to the master musician and the most recorded drummer in history, Grammy award-winning musician, the legendary John Robinson, aka “JR”. He tells us about who gave him his nickname and many stories about his life as a session/touring drummer.
